GWM Unveils Its New Cars at IAA Mobility 2021 to Seize the New Energy Market in Europe with First-mover Advantage
BAODING, China, Sept. 9, 2021 /PRNewswire-Asianet/ --

On September 6, IAA Mobility 2021 officially opened in Munich. GWM unveiled its 
high-end SUV brand WEY and new energy vehicle brand ORA. 

In response to the theme "The Mobile Road to Carbon Neutrality" of this auto 
show, GWM exhibited its new energy models such as WEY Coffee 01 PHEV and ORA 
01CAT. WEY's global strategy model Coffee 01 PHEV redefines European smart cars 
with its unique long range, smart driving and smart cockpit; ORA 01CAT is a 
perfect combination of classic retro aesthetics and futuristic technology, 
which will bring unprecedented product experience to European users. Together, 
the two models will help GWM explore the new energy vehicle market in Europe. 
In fact, electrification, carbon neutrality, and sustainability have become the 
main trends of the development of the global auto market in the future, and GWM 
has already seen the opportunities and made arrangements in advance. Not long 
ago, the first cobalt-free battery developed by SVOLT, a company affiliated to 
GWM, has been mass-produced and loaded into vehicles, breaking the dependence 
of automotive power batteries on cobalt and solving the worldwide problem that 
cobalt resources are not renewable. An A+ pure electric SUV under the ORA brand 
is first equipped with the cobalt-free battery and achieve its mass production. 
This SUV model has a range of more than 600 km under normal operating 
conditions, while maintaining the advantage of strong performance, and can 
achieve 100 km of acceleration in 5 seconds. Moreover, its waterproof 
performance reaches IP67 and has high energy retention and fast heating at low 
temperature.

GWM has always been adhering to the concept of "Massive Investment" in R&D in 
the field of new energy. GWM has invested more than RMB 500 million in the R&D 
of cobalt-free lithium batteries. More than 1,200 R&D personnel and 120 
materials and battery experts have conducted more than 200 pilot tests and more 
than 3,000 electrical performance verifications and finally removed the cobalt 
element in the anode material, achieving the application of cobalt-free 
batteries. In the next five years, GWM will investment RMB 100 billion in R&D 
in the fields of new energy and intelligence to create safer, greener, smarter 
products for users around the world.
